Scenes From A Smallholding
Discover the humorous and often poignant journey of Chas Griffin and his family in "Scenes From A Smallholding." Published by Ebury Publishing in 2005, this engaging paperback spans 320 pages, capturing their transition from suburban life to embracing the challenges and rewards of organic farming in West Wales. Through witty anecdotes, Griffin shares the ups and downs of their first three years—learning the intricacies of lambing, marketing, ploughing, hay-making, milking, and even the quirky fears of beekeeping.
